1) Qick overview of settings
*************************************************************************
a) Open sync settings dialog (Menu Synchronize - Configure...)
b) Give your device a unique name.
(unique in the set of all devices you want to sync with).
If you have already configured another devive and created
there a sync profile to sync with this device, give your device
the same name as this sync profile! The same name is important,
because it makes it possible to sync first A->B
(A local device, that performs the sync, B remote device)
and then B->A. Such that the B->A sync knows about the
already performed A->B sync.
That means: It is unimportant if you sync A->B or B->A,
the devices A and B will be synced properly.
c) Create a new sync profile and give it a unique name.
(unique in the set of all sync profiles on this device).
If you want to sync with a device, where KO/Pi is already installed
and which has a given unique device name, use this device name as
your profile name ( refer to b) ).

2) Sync settings in sync dialog
*************************************************************************
a) Local device name:
-> 1) b)
b) Profile:
-> 1) c)
c) Multiple Sync options: Include in multiple sync:
In the Synchronize menu, there is a multiple sync menu entry.
If you choose this menu entry, all user defined profiles with this
'Include in multiple sync' option enabled will be synced
one after another. And this twice. This will take some time.
After that sync, on all devices should be the same data.
